Class AbstractEndVisitDependencyHandler.HandleDependencyRootEndVisitor
java.lang.Object
net.agilhard.maven.plugins.jpacktool.base.handler.AbstractEndVisitDependencyHandler.HandleDependencyRootEndVisitor
- All Implemented Interfaces:
org.apache.maven.shared.dependency.graph.traversal.DependencyNodeVisitor
- Enclosing class:
- AbstractEndVisitDependencyHandler
public class AbstractEndVisitDependencyHandler.HandleDependencyRootEndVisitor
extends java.lang.Object
implements org.apache.maven.shared.dependency.graph.traversal.DependencyNodeVisitor
-
Field Summary
Fields Modifier and Type Field Description org.apache.maven.plugin.MojoExecutionExceptionmojoExecutionExceptionorg.apache.maven.plugin.MojoFailureExceptionmojoFailureException -
Constructor Summary
Constructors Constructor Description HandleDependencyRootEndVisitor() -
Method Summary
Modifier and Type Method Description booleanendVisit(org.apache.maven.shared.dependency.graph.DependencyNode node)Ends the visit to to the specified dependency node.AbstractEndVIsitDependencyHandlerbooleanvisit(org.apache.maven.shared.dependency.graph.DependencyNode node)Starts the visit to the specified dependency node.
-
Field Details
-
mojoExecutionException
public org.apache.maven.plugin.MojoExecutionException mojoExecutionException -
mojoFailureException
public org.apache.maven.plugin.MojoFailureException mojoFailureException
-
-
Constructor Details
-
HandleDependencyRootEndVisitor
public HandleDependencyRootEndVisitor()
-
-
Method Details
-
visit
public boolean visit(org.apache.maven.shared.dependency.graph.DependencyNode node)Starts the visit to the specified dependency node.- Specified by:
visitin interfaceorg.apache.maven.shared.dependency.graph.traversal.DependencyNodeVisitor- Parameters:
node- the dependency node to visit- Returns:
true
-
endVisit
public boolean endVisit(org.apache.maven.shared.dependency.graph.DependencyNode node)Ends the visit to to the specified dependency node.AbstractEndVIsitDependencyHandler- Specified by:
endVisitin interfaceorg.apache.maven.shared.dependency.graph.traversal.DependencyNodeVisitor- Parameters:
node- the dependency node to visit- Returns:
trueto visit the specified dependency node's next sibling,falseto skip the specified dependency node's next siblings and proceed to its parent
-